db01209f77 feat: implement professional logarithmic dB scale for level meters
Converted level meters from linear to logarithmic (dB) scale to
match professional audio software behavior and human hearing.

The Problem:
- Linear scale (0-100%) doesn't match perceived loudness
- Doesn't match professional DAW meter behavior
- Half-volume audio appears at 50% but sounds much quieter
- No industry-standard dB reference

The Solution:
- Convert linear amplitude to dB: 20 * log10(linear)
- Normalize -60dB to 0dB range to 0-100% display
- Matches professional audio metering standards

dB Scale Mapping:
  0 dB (linear 1.0)    = 100% (full scale, clipping)
 -6 dB (linear ~0.5)   = 90%  (loud)
-12 dB (linear ~0.25)  = 80%  (normal)
-20 dB (linear ~0.1)   = 67%  (moderate)
-40 dB (linear ~0.01)  = 33%  (quiet)
-60 dB (linear ~0.001) = 0%   (silence threshold)

Implementation:
- Added linearToDbScale() function to both hooks
- useMultiTrackPlayer: playback level monitoring
- useRecording: input level monitoring
- Formula: (dB - minDb) / (maxDb - minDb)
- Range: -60dB (min) to 0dB (max)

Benefits:
 Professional audio metering standards
 Matches human perception of loudness
 Consistent with DAWs (Pro Tools, Logic, Ableton)
 Better visual feedback for mixing/mastering
 More responsive in useful range (-20dB to 0dB)

Now properly mastered tracks will show levels in the
90-100% range, matching what you'd see in professional software.

a0ce83a654 fix: use Float32Array for accurate full-range level measurement
Switched from Uint8Array to Float32Array for level monitoring
to get accurate, full-precision audio measurements.

The Problem:
- getByteTimeDomainData() uses Uint8Array (0-255)
- Byte conversion: (value - 128) / 128 has asymmetric range
- Positive peaks: (255-128)/128 = 0.992 (not full 1.0)
- Precision loss from byte quantization
- Mastered tracks with peaks at 0dBFS only showed ~50%

The Solution:
- Switched to getFloatTimeDomainData() with Float32Array
- Returns actual sample values directly in -1.0 to +1.0 range
- No conversion needed, no precision loss
- Accurate representation of audio peaks

Changes Applied:
- useMultiTrackPlayer: Float32Array with analyser.fftSize samples
- useRecording: Float32Array with analyser.fftSize samples
- Peak detection: Math.abs() on float values directly

Benefits:
 Full 0-100% range for properly mastered audio
 Higher precision (32-bit float vs 8-bit byte)
 Symmetric range (-1.0 to +1.0, not -1.0 to ~0.992)
 Accurate metering for professional audio files

Now mastered tracks with peaks at 0dBFS will correctly show
~100% on the meters instead of being capped at 50%.

3e6fbda755 fix: move analyser before gain node to show true audio levels
Repositioned analyser nodes in audio graph to measure raw audio
levels before volume/gain adjustments.

The Problem:
- Analyser was after gain node in signal chain
- Track volume defaults to 0.8 (80%)
- Audio was scaled down before measurement
- Meters only showed ~50% of actual audio peaks

The Solution:
- Moved analyser to immediately after source
- Now measures raw audio before any processing
- Shows true audio content independent of fader position

Audio Graph Changes:
Before: source -> gain -> pan -> effects -> analyser -> master
After:  source -> analyser -> gain -> pan -> effects -> master

Benefits:
 Meters show full 0-100% range based on audio content
 Meter reading independent of volume fader position
 Accurate representation of track audio levels
 Increased smoothingTimeConstant to 0.8 for smoother motion

This is how professional DAWs work - level meters show the
audio content, not the output level after the fader.

8367cbf6e7 fix: switch from RMS to peak detection for more accurate level meters
Changed level calculation from RMS to peak detection to show
more realistic and responsive meter values.

The Problem:
- RMS calculation produced values typically in 0-30% range
- Audio signals have low average RMS (0.1-0.3 for music)
- Meters appeared broken, never reaching higher levels

The Solution:
- Switched to peak detection (max absolute value)
- Peaks now properly show 0-100% range
- More responsive to transients and dynamics
- Matches typical DAW meter behavior

Algorithm Change:
Before (RMS):
  rms = sqrt(sum(normalized²) / length)

After (Peak):
  peak = max(abs(normalized))

Applied to Both:
- Recording input level monitoring (useRecording)
- Playback output level monitoring (useMultiTrackPlayer)

Benefits:
 Full 0-100% range utilization
 More responsive visual feedback
 Accurate representation of audio peaks
 Consistent with professional audio software

a157172e3d fix: resolve playback level monitoring closure issue
Fixed playback level meters staying at 0% by resolving React closure
issue in the monitoring loop - same pattern as the recording fix.

The Problem:
- monitorPlaybackLevels callback checked stale `isPlaying` state
- Animation loop would run once and never continue
- Dependency on isPlaying caused callback recreation on every state change

The Solution:
- Added isMonitoringLevelsRef to track state independent of React
- Removed isPlaying dependency from callback (now has empty deps [])
- Set ref to true when starting playback
- Set ref to false when pausing, stopping, or ending playback
- Animation loop checks ref instead of stale closure state

Monitoring State Management:
- Start: play() sets isMonitoringLevelsRef.current = true
- Stop: pause(), stop(), onended, and cleanup set it to false
- Loop: continues while ref is true, stops when false

This ensures the requestAnimationFrame loop runs continuously
during playback and calculates real-time RMS levels for all tracks.

f414573655 fix: seeking backwards no longer jumps to frame 0
Fixed critical bug where seeking backwards during playback would
jump to position 0 instead of the desired position.

Root cause:
- When stop() was called on a playing source node, it triggered
  the onended event callback
- The onended callback would set pauseTime = 0 (thinking playback
  naturally ended)
- This interfered with the seek operation which was trying to set
  a new position

Solution:
- Clear sourceNode.onended callback BEFORE calling stop()
- This prevents the ended event from firing when we manually stop
- Seeking now works correctly in all directions

The fix ensures clean state transitions during seeking operations.

958c6d6680 fix: playback starts from seeked position instead of beginning
Fixed critical bug where playback always started from 0:00 regardless
of seek position or pause state.

Root cause:
- play() method called stop() which reset pauseTime to 0
- Then it checked isPaused (now false) and pauseTime (now 0)
- Result: always played from beginning

Solution:
- Calculate offset BEFORE calling stop()
- Preserve the paused position or start offset
- Then stop and recreate source node with correct offset

Now playback correctly starts from:
- Seeked position (waveform click or timeline slider)
- Paused position (when resuming after pause)
- Specified start offset (when provided)
